Changing the Surface Light
Be sure all surface element control knobs are turned off and ele-
ments are cool.
Use switch located on or underneath the control panel to turn the surface light ON/
OFF.
Replace the surface light, if after repeated attempts to turn it on you are not successful.
To remove and replace the fluorescent light:
It is recommended to place a pocket mirror on the cooktop in middle at back. This will help you to
replace the fluorescent tube.
1. Place your fingers under the tube located underneath and in the middle of the control panel.
2. To remove, turn the tube 90° then pull it down and out of its sockets.
3. To replace the tube, engage the new tube into the sockets, then rotate and snap the tube in
place. Turn on the surface light to make sure it will lit.

Oven Light

On some models an interior oven light will turn on automatically when the oven door is
opened.
The oven light may be turned on when the door is closed by using the oven light switch lo-
cated on or underneath the control panel.
On a self clean oven the lamp is covered with a glass shield held in place by a wire holder.
THIS GLASS SHIELD MUST BE IN PLACE WHENEVER THE OVEN IS IN USE.
To replace the light bulb:
BE SURE OVEN IS COOL.
1. Turn the power off at the main source.
2. Wear a leather-faced glove for protection against possible broken glass.
3. Replace bulb with a 40 watt appliance bulb only.
4. For self-cleaning oven, press wire holder to one side to release glass shield, change bulb
and be sure to replace glass shield.
